1.     Ensure your mobile home meets all Alabama mobile homes installation standards

For every state,  manufactured homes must meet certain laid-out standards. These standards state how the mobile home should be anchored in place, the requirement for ductwork, required air conditioning, heating, water supply, electrical system, location for perimeter support piers, and so on. All mobile homes in Alabama must meet the requirements stated by the Alabama Manufactured Housing Commission Administrative Code.

Ensuring that your mobile home meets the standards set for manufactured homes expands your reach for potential buyers. Additionally, it increases the chances of your home gaining access to loans and mortgage insurance for mobile homes in Alabama.

2. Sell your mobile home officially as real estate

You can sell your mobile home either under a personal property transaction or a real property transaction. To do the latter, your mobile home must be de-titled.

De-titling refers to the process of attaching a mobile home to a piece of land, thereby making it real property. This converts the issued DMV title to a warranty deed covering the mobile home and the property on which it resides. The other option, which treats your mobile home sale as a personal property transaction, involves a mobile home title transfer.
